青海高原紫堇属植物体外抗细粒棘球绦虫原头节的实验研究

摘要: 青海高原三种紫堇属植物(西伯利亚紫堇、埃紫堇、条裂紫堇)提取物在体外培养中对细粒棘球绦虫原头节均有较强的杀灭作用。原头节重移植试验表明紫堇属植物提取物的杀原头节作用比H_2O_2效果为强。扫描电镜观察可见原头节顶突头钩脱落、吸盘消失、体壁出现皮层起泡现象与喷火口样陷窝等外浆膜破坏征象。提示紫堇属植物可能作为包虫病外科局部用药。

Abstract: This paper reports on the results of the scolicidal action of three species of Corydalis(C. sibirica Maxim, C. boweri Hemsl, C. lineariodes Maxim) from Qinghai Plateau against E. granulosus protoscolices in vitro. The water and ethanol extracts of C. sibirica and their total alkaloids, the water extracts of C. boweri and d-adlumine of C. lineariodes all had stronger scolicidal action than H2O2 against protoscolices as judged by their loss of motility, readiness to take vital stains and inabilitty to develop into secondary hydatid cysts after being inoculated into albino mice. The total disintegration of protoscolices by both the total alkaloides of C. sibirica and d-adlumine through formation of "tegumental bubbles" and disruption of the external plasma membrane was demonstrated by scanning electron microscopy.It is suggested that the alkaloid of Corydalis might be a promising drug for local use in hydatid surgery.
